Daniel Ambühl, a Swiss entomologist, studies the farming and use of edible insects. In a project with Professor Jürg Grunder of the Zurich University of Applied Sciences (ZHAW), he is attempting to determine the best conditions for breeding four different species of beetle. For that, he uses a moisture analyzer developed by METTLER TOLEDO.
